Application scope
Heat shrink sleeve is mainly used for heat pipe network, steel pipe corrosion resistance and insulation, chemical pipes and sewage pipes etc
installation
When heat is applied to the sleeve wrapped around a joint, the adhesive melts and becomes a liquid while the sleeve backing begins to shrink. The radial shrinking forces of the sleeve squeezes the fluid adhesive into all the pipe surface irregularities, while the sleeve conforms tightly to the joint profile. On cooling, the adhesive solidifies, creating a tough bond to the pipe and the coating.
